Home
last modified time | relevance | path

Searched refs:regs_avail (Results 1 – 6 of 6) sorted by relevance

/Linux-v5.15/arch/x86/kvm/
Dkvm_cache_regs.h43 return test_bit(reg, (unsigned long *)&vcpu->arch.regs_avail); in BUILD_KVM_GPR_ACCESSORS()
55 __set_bit(reg, (unsigned long *)&vcpu->arch.regs_avail); in kvm_register_mark_available()
61 __clear_bit(reg, (unsigned long *)&vcpu->arch.regs_avail); in kvm_register_clear_available()
68 __set_bit(reg, (unsigned long *)&vcpu->arch.regs_avail); in kvm_register_mark_dirty()
Dx86.c10694 vcpu->arch.regs_avail = ~0; in kvm_arch_vcpu_create()
10915 vcpu->arch.regs_avail = ~0; in kvm_vcpu_reset()
/Linux-v5.15/arch/x86/kvm/vmx/
Dvmx.h440 vcpu->arch.regs_avail = ~((1 << VCPU_REGS_RIP) | (1 << VCPU_REGS_RSP) in BUILD_CONTROLS_SHADOW()
Dvmx.c3121 else if (test_bit(VCPU_EXREG_CR3, (ulong *)&vcpu->arch.regs_avail)) in vmx_load_mmu_pgd()
/Linux-v5.15/arch/x86/include/asm/
Dkvm_host.h617 u32 regs_avail; member
/Linux-v5.15/arch/x86/kvm/svm/
Dsvm.c3917 if (!test_bit(VCPU_EXREG_CR3, (ulong *)&vcpu->arch.regs_avail)) in svm_load_mmu_pgd()